The people manning the cameras at the Barclay's Center had a little fun at Drake's expense, last night, during the Game 6 matchup between the Brooklyn Nets and the Toronto Raptors. During a break in the action, while Jay Z's "Public Service Announcement (Interlude)" played over the loudspeakers, a cameraman spotted Drizzy sitting in the front row and digitally imposed a Brooklyn Nets jersey on the Rap's Global Ambassador. The prank goes unnoticed for a few seconds until the Young Money rapper sees himself on the big screen and shakes his head in disgust. The video was later posted to the team's Instagram account with the caption, YOLO #ForBrooklyn.

The great series of basketball has almost been overshadowed by the publicity of the underlying competition between Drake and former Nets shareholder Jay Z. In Game 1 Drake remarked that Hov was probably somewhere chowing on a fondue plate. He later became the butt of meme maker's jokes after using a lint roller during the game. The Raptors later capitalized on the coverage passing out special Drake lint rollers to those in attendance. Both Drake and Jay were courtside for Game 6 with Fabolous introducing the starting lineup for the home team. The Net got 97-83 win for force a Game 7 on Sunday.
